I've junked my old computer which had a version of quicktime pro on it. Now I've bought a new computer.

Is there any way to bring my quicktime copy from the old computer to the new computer?

First you must make sure your installed version is the same as that you purchased the key.
Version 6 keys will not work in version 7 so you may need to buy a new key.
If the versions are the same simply enter the registration info (from the confirmation email) into the "Register" fields (QuickTime Control Panel) using copy/paste.
Delete the registration from the older from the "old" PC so you're only using one copy of Pro.
